Wampi is a rare and highly prized fruit tree native to southern China and Southeast Asia. Not only does it have an attractive appearance, but its fragrant flowers and delicious, sweet-tart fruit also make it stand out. As a member of the citrus family (Rutaceae), Wampi combines notes of grape, kumquat, citrus, and lychee in its unique flavour. Therefore, collectors of unusual fruit trees and home orchard enthusiasts particularly enjoy cultivating Wampi.
This evergreen tree produces clusters of small, oval fruits that ripen from yellow to golden-brown. In addition, the juicy flesh ranges from sweet to pleasantly tangy, depending on the variety and growing conditions. Many people eat the fruit fresh; however, others use it in juices, jams, desserts, and preserves. Furthermore, growers in parts of Asia have cultivated Wampi for centuries, valuing it for both its fruit and ornamental appeal.
Wampi produces large clusters of fruit that hang elegantly from its branches, thus creating a spectacular seasonal display. When the tree flowers, small, fragrant white blossoms cover the branches, attracting bees and other pollinators to the garden.
Wampi thrives in warm temperate, subtropical, and tropical climates. Once established, the tree grows vigorously in the ground or in large containers. As a result, its dense, attractive canopy with glossy green foliage makes it an excellent edible landscape specimen.
